🎯 Cast Like a Pro, Catch Like a Legend!
The Drasry Saltwater Fishing Cast Net combines premium handmade tire line mesh with pure lead sinkers for rapid sinking and durability. Available in multiple sizes (3ft to 10ft radius), it features a 43-ft braided hand line for extended reach and a reinforced bottom to prevent wear. Ideal for both novice and experienced anglers, this net ensures efficient bait capture with minimal escape, all packed in a convenient tote with repair tools for on-the-go reliability.

Updated:: Bought 10ft radius, true 20ft open. Netting is not very durable -Packaged in nice square bucket with lid, but handle won't attach unless drill holes bigger. -Net is packed in a way it can't be used directly from bucket, stiff and wadded up. -Soaked in 5gal bucket with fabric softener for 2 days. Hung in shop for a day to dry and straighten out. -Net is fairly lightweight for it's size but good for repeat throws and throws further than expected. Don't know about sink rate yet. -Practiced in my grass lawn for about 15 minutes and a fairly large tear appeared. Sewn it up...sucks every time. I'll update after casting for bait out on boat. Update: been using it for a year now. No new tears or holes. It's actually a bit bigger than prefer for continuous cast. Sinks fairly quick, 6ft few seconds. Rope is too long for my need, bait or mullet close quarters. It's quality, big, heavy and fully opens for me 85% of the time.
